Talent.com
Firmware Engineer
Firmware EngineerAdamson Systems Engineering • Port Perry, ON, Canada
Firmware Engineer

Firmware Engineer

Adamson Systems Engineering • Port Perry, ON, Canada
Il y a 14 jours
Type de contrat
  • Temps plein
Description de poste

Adamson Systems Engineering is in an exciting phase, expanding our teams across the organization as we continue to push the boundaries of innovation in the professional audio industry. We are hiring for many new positions to keep up with global demand. As a leader in the design and manufacture of premium loudspeaker systems for live sound and installation markets, our name is celebrated by professionals on stages and in venues & theatres in more than sixty countries. This global presence not only reinforces our reputation for delivering exceptional sound experiences but also protects us from any financial risks that may arise from trade barriers in individual markets.

Recently named Business Of The Year by the North Durham Chamber of Commerce, this recognition reflects the dedication, passion and expertise that drive our success. Join us as continue our rapid growth and shape the future of sound.

For more information about our company, visit www.adamson.ai

Adamson Systems Engineering is expanding its Engineering team and is looking for an additional Firmware Engineer who is passionate about embedded systems and innovation. This role offers the opportunity to work on industry-leading professional audio products, contributing to firmware development from early design through production, deployment, and ongoing product support.

Purpose

The Firmware Engineer is responsible for designing, developing, testing, and maintaining embedded firmware for Adamson’s professional audio products. This role plays a critical part in ensuring reliable system performance, seamless hardware–software integration, and high-quality user experiences across our product portfolio.

Key Responsibilities

1. Firmware Development

  • Design, develop, and maintain embedded firmware for Linux and bare-metal platforms.
  • Implement firmware features supporting digital signal processing, device control & monitoring, and communications.
  • Optimize code for performance, memory usage, and reliability.

2. Hardware & Systems Integration

  • Collaborate closely with electronics, DSP, and software engineers to ensure seamless hardware-firmware integration.
  • Support bring-up of new hardware platforms, including debugging at the board and system level.
  • Interface with peripherals such as DSP chips, microcontrollers, ADCs / DACs, amplifiers, sensors, memory, and communication modules.
  • 3. Testing & Debugging

  • Develop unit tests, validation procedures, and diagnostic tools for firmware.
  • Troubleshoot and resolve firmware issues using debuggers, logic analyzers, and oscilloscopes.
  • Support production testing and address firmware-related manufacturing issues.
  • 4. Documentation & Maintenance

  • Create and maintain technical documentation, including firmware architecture, APIs, and release notes.
  • Participate in firmware version control, code reviews, and continuous improvement practices.
  • Support legacy products while contributing to next-generation platform development.
  • 5. Cross-Functional Collaboration

  • Work with applications, manufacturing, and quality teams to support product launches and field issues.
  • Provide technical input during product design reviews and system architecture discussions.
  • Qualifications & Experience

    Required

  • Bachelor’s degree in Electrical Engineering, Computer Science, or a related field.
  • 5+ years of experience developing embedded firmware in C / C++.
  • Strong experience with embedded Linux, real-time operating systems and hypervisors.
  • Familiarity with communication protocols such as SPI, I²C, UART, CAN, Ethernet, or USB.
  • Experience using version control systems (e.g., Git).
  • Strong debugging and problem-solving skills.
  • Preferred

  • Experience with DSP-based systems and real-time audio processing.
  • Experience in professional audio, AoE protocols or signal processing is a strong asset.
  • Exposure to manufacturing test environments and production support.
  • Understanding of EMC, reliability, and safety considerations in embedded systems.
  • Key Competencies

  • Analytical and detail-oriented mindset
  • Strong collaboration and communication skills
  • Ability to work in a fast-paced, multidisciplinary engineering environment
  • Passion for high-quality, reliable product design
  • Benefits

  • Paid vacation time
  • Comprehensive Benefits
  • Company events
  • Free Onsite parking
  • Accessibility

    Adamson Systems is an equal opportunity employer, dedicated to creating a workplace culture of inclusiveness that reflects the diverse residents that we serve.

    Adamson Systems is committed to creating an accessible and inclusive organization; we provide barrier-free and accessible employment practices in compliance with the Accessibility for Ontarians with Disabilities Act (AODA). Should you require accommodation through any stage of the recruitment process, please make them known when contacted and we will work to accommodate your needs. Disability-related accommodation during the application process is available upon request.

    Créer une alerte emploi pour cette recherche

    Firmware Engineer • Port Perry, ON, Canada

    Offres similaires
    Field Engineer - Ontario

    Field Engineer - Ontario

    Kiewit • Oshawa
    Temps plein
    As a Field Engineer, you will be the primary and lead engineer on the Project, and report directly to the Project Manager. You will be expected to be a job‑site leader in health and safety, ensuring...Voir plus
    Dernière mise à jour : il y a 2 jours • Offre sponsorisée
    Industrial Engineer - Oshawa Assembly

    Industrial Engineer - Oshawa Assembly

    General Motors of Canada • Oshawa
    Temps plein
    This posting is for an existing vacancy within the organization and is open to new applications.As part of the application process, Artificial Intelligence will be used in the hiring process for th...Voir plus
    Dernière mise à jour : il y a 13 heures • Offre sponsorisée • Nouvelle offre
    Data Engineer - Azure / Databricks

    Data Engineer - Azure / Databricks

    2iSolutions Inc. • Oshawa
    Temps plein
    Our Client in Oshawa is looking to hire 2 Data Engineers with deep experience as a Data Engineer with Microsoft Technologies. These positions are 1 year contract roles - hybrid 2 days / week on-site i...Voir plus
    Dernière mise à jour : il y a 2 jours • Offre sponsorisée
    Software Engineer II, Backend (Credit Decisioning)

    Software Engineer II, Backend (Credit Decisioning)

    Affirm • Oshawa
    Temps plein
    Affirm is reinventing credit to make it more honest and friendly, giving consumers the flexibility to buy now and pay later without any hidden fees or compounding interest.The Credit Decisioning te...Voir plus
    Dernière mise à jour : il y a 13 heures • Offre sponsorisée • Nouvelle offre
    Senior Systems Engineer : Embedded & Cloud Testing Leader

    Senior Systems Engineer : Embedded & Cloud Testing Leader

    General Motors of Canada • Oshawa
    Temps plein
    A leading automotive company in Oshawa is looking for a Senior Engineer to enhance their system engineering and testing team. The role involves ensuring the integrity and performance of system pipel...Voir plus
    Dernière mise à jour : il y a 2 jours • Offre sponsorisée
    Industrial Robotics Controls Engineer – On-Site

    Industrial Robotics Controls Engineer – On-Site

    General Motors of Canada • Oshawa
    Temps plein
    An automotive manufacturer in Oshawa is seeking a Controls Engineer responsible for enhancing production efficiency and safety. This role involves supporting operations through technical problem-sol...Voir plus
    Dernière mise à jour : il y a 13 heures • Offre sponsorisée • Nouvelle offre
    OPEN : Senior Technical Engineer 500-2266

    OPEN : Senior Technical Engineer 500-2266

    Cpus Engineering Staffing Solutions Inc. • Pickering
    Temps plein
    We are currently requesting resumes for the following position.Wednesday, January 28, 2026 (5 : 00PM EST).We are seeking a qualified Design Engineer with Design Engineering experience in the ECC (Eng...Voir plus
    Dernière mise à jour : il y a 2 jours • Offre sponsorisée
    Industrial Engineer - Oshawa Assembly

    Industrial Engineer - Oshawa Assembly

    General Motors • Oshawa
    Temps plein
    Yes - This posting is for an existing vacancy within the organization and is open to new applications.As part of the application process, Artificial Intelligence will be used in the hiring process ...Voir plus
    Dernière mise à jour : il y a 2 jours • Offre sponsorisée
    Senior Conveyor Robotics Controls Engineer – Onsite Oshawa

    Senior Conveyor Robotics Controls Engineer – Onsite Oshawa

    General Motors • Oshawa
    Temps plein
    A leading automotive manufacturer in Oshawa is seeking a Senior Controls Conveyor Robotics Engineer to support the development lifecycle of vehicle assembly. The position demands extensive knowledge...Voir plus
    Dernière mise à jour : il y a 2 jours • Offre sponsorisée
    Azure & Databricks Data Engineer - Hybrid Contract

    Azure & Databricks Data Engineer - Hybrid Contract

    2iSolutions Inc. • Oshawa
    Temps plein
    A technology solutions provider is seeking 2 Data Engineers to join their team in Oshawa.The roles are 1-year contracts requiring expertise in Microsoft technologies, particularly Azure and Databri...Voir plus
    Dernière mise à jour : il y a 2 jours • Offre sponsorisée
    Algebra Private Tutoring Jobs Beaverton

    Algebra Private Tutoring Jobs Beaverton

    Superprof • Beaverton, Canada
    Temps plein +1
    Superprof is Canada's #1 tutoring platform, and we're actively recruiting passionate tutors! Whether you're a student, a professional, or simply someone who loves teaching, join the largest communi...Voir plus
    Dernière mise à jour : il y a plus de 30 jours • Offre sponsorisée
    Engineering Expert – Hardware Integration

    Engineering Expert – Hardware Integration

    Essence Coaching Group • Pickering
    Temps plein
    Engineering Expert – Hardware Integration.A senior-level Hardware Integration Engineer is sought to lead the design, development, and integration of embedded electronic systems for hybrid eVTOL air...Voir plus
    Dernière mise à jour : il y a 16 jours • Offre sponsorisée
    Azure & Databricks Data Engineer (Hybrid)

    Azure & Databricks Data Engineer (Hybrid)

    Cpus Engineering Staffing Solutions Inc. • Oshawa
    Temps plein
    A staffing solutions provider in Oshawa is seeking a Data Engineer to design and build applications enabling data-driven experiences. Responsibilities include developing scalable data pipelines, col...Voir plus
    Dernière mise à jour : il y a 2 jours • Offre sponsorisée
    DevOps Engineer - VBeyond Corporation

    DevOps Engineer - VBeyond Corporation

    VBeyond Corporation • oshawa, on, ca
    Temps plein
    We are seeking a DevOps Engineer.The role focuses on infrastructure setup, deployment automation, performance, security, and operational stability throughout the migration and post-launch phases.Su...Voir plus
    Dernière mise à jour : il y a 3 jours • Offre sponsorisée
    Lead eVTOL Structures Engineer — Flexible Work

    Lead eVTOL Structures Engineer — Flexible Work

    Essence Coaching Group • Oshawa
    Temps plein
    A leading aerospace company is seeking a Senior Design and Aerostructures Engineer to lead mechanical and structural development for the next generation of eVTOL aircraft.This role offers a competi...Voir plus
    Dernière mise à jour : il y a 2 jours • Offre sponsorisée
    Computer programming Private Tutoring Jobs Beaverton

    Computer programming Private Tutoring Jobs Beaverton

    Superprof • Beaverton, Canada
    Temps plein +1
    Superprof is Canada's #1 tutoring platform, and we're actively recruiting passionate tutors! Whether you're a student, a professional, or simply someone who loves teaching, join the largest communi...Voir plus
    Dernière mise à jour : il y a plus de 30 jours • Offre sponsorisée
    Embedded Firmware Engineer – Pro Audio

    Embedded Firmware Engineer – Pro Audio

    Adamson Systems Engineering • Port Perry
    Temps plein
    A reputable audio technology company in Durham Region is seeking a Firmware Engineer to design, develop, and maintain embedded firmware for professional audio products. The role involves collaborati...Voir plus
    Dernière mise à jour : il y a 2 jours • Offre sponsorisée
    Senior Hardware Integration Engineer – Hybrid & Equity

    Senior Hardware Integration Engineer – Hybrid & Equity

    Essence Coaching Group • Ajax
    Temps plein
    A leading aerospace company is seeking an Engineering Expert in Hardware Integration to design and develop embedded electronic systems for innovative hybrid aircraft. The ideal candidate will have o...Voir plus
    Dernière mise à jour : il y a 16 jours • Offre sponsorisée